Safeguard Your Number
Ringless voicemail, also known as drop calls, can be a real headache. These automated deliveries sneak into your inbox without even ringing your phone. Often they're unsolicited promotions. The good news is there are steps you can take to minimize your chances of becoming a victim.
- Check your voicemail frequently for any suspicious messages.
- Register with the National Do Not Call Registry.
- Consider using a call blocking service.
- Be cautious when sharing your phone number online.
Remember, knowledge is power when it comes to protecting yourself from unwanted calls. Stay informed and take action to keep your inbox safe!

Understanding and Preventing Ringless Voicemail Attacks
Ringless voicemail attacks, commonly known as robocalls, are a growing threat to individuals and businesses alike. In these attacks, scammers deliver unsolicited messages directly to your voicemail without ringing your phone. This presents them difficult to detect and hinders traditional caller ID blocking approaches. To mitigate this persistent threat, it's crucial to understand how these attacks function and adopt preventative measures.
- One step is to be cautious when answering unfamiliar calls and refrain from providing personal information over the phone.
- Additionally, fortify your voicemail security by setting a strong password and activating multi-factor authentication whenever possible.
- In conclusion, keep up-to-date of the latest scams and notify suspicious activity to your phone copyright and local authorities.
